Does your faith make room for questions?
Everyone has doubts. Where is God when bad things happen? Does God hear our prayers? Is there a heaven? How can we know? Often, we treat such questions as the enemy of faith. But uncertainty doesn’t mean our belief is lacking. Doubt can be a path to a deeper, richer encounter with God. In Wrestling with Doubt, Finding Faith, join best-selling author and pastor Adam Hamilton as he discusses some of our most significant sources of doubt and shows how a steady trust in God can emerge from them. You will delve into questions like: “Does God exist? How can I know?” “Is the Bible true?” “Why do prayers go unanswered?” Hamilton approaches these sources of doubt with honesty and insight, drawing on the rich wisdom of the Bible, Christian tradition, and his experience walking with thousands of people on their spiritual journeys. Whether you’re a longtime Christian or someone brand new to faith, this book will lead you to a trust in God that gives you the courage to ask tough questions. Though you may wrestle with doubt, you’ll discover a faith that–rather than providing simple answers–includes belief and trust as well as uncertainty and mystery. The six-session DVD features teaching sessions featuring Adam Hamilton. The video sessions are approximately 10-12 minutes long and, combined with the six book chapters, make an ideal six-week group study. All video sessions are closed-captioned. Components include the book, Wrestling with Doubt, Finding Faith, a comprehensive Leader Guide, and a digital worship and sermon series, making this perfect as a group study and church-wide program throughout the year.
